Best Trash Civs
I love the Incans, mostly because I don't really care for cavalry. But I love me some trash units. I'd play exclusively trash and siege (and maybe handcannoneers) if I could. What's the best trash civ in the game?

TheBattler Jan 5, 2016 @ 9:51pm 
Spanish - Only civ with fully upgraded Hussars, ESkirms, and Halbs. Furthermore Blacksmith upgrades cost only Food ensuring that you will always fully upgrade your units even if gold becomes tight. They also receive Siege Ram, the most effective anti-building unit when gold is tight.

Magyars - They miss Plate Mail Armor and Squires for their Halbs but more than make up for it with 10% cheaper Hussars and their UU which is a super Hussar. However they miss Siege Ram.

Byzantines - They miss Blast Furnace for Halbs and Hussars, and Bloodlines for Hussars but Halbs and ESkirms are 25% cheaper, allowing them to win wars of attrition. Blast Furnace is not a big deal for Halbs as they basically only kill Hussars in trash wars and they kill Hussars the same with or without it.

Malians - They're a weird one because they miss Blast Furnace for their Halbs, the Hussar upgrade, and Bracer for their ESkirms. However their Halbs resist ESkirm fire much better than any other, and their Light Cavalry defeat every other Hussar in the game 1v1 except Mongol ones, who *barely* beat them. They miss Siege Ram, though.

TheBattler Jan 6, 2016 @ 5:02pm 
Originally posted by Pantera:
@TheBattler you forgot one of the strongest, the Japanese. +35% atack speed lets them have the best halbedeers in the game.

I would put them in the B Tier compared to the civs I listed. Really good but they lack Hussars and Plate Barding Armor which means alot considering you need them to kill ESkirms; a fully upgraded Hussar with Plate takes 95 ESkirm shots to kill. A Hussar without falls in 32 ESkirm shots. That means that Japanese Light Cavalry die in 27 shots, which is pitiful. At least a Byzantine Hussar, for example, dies in 75 ESkirm shots and a Malian Light Cavalry unit dies in 80.

They also lack Siege Ram.

TheBattler Jan 7, 2016 @ 3:04pm 
Originally posted by SillyOldWilly:
Byzantine cheaper trash isn't that useful late game, because generally speaking by the time you've run out of gold, your economy will be much stronger than it needs to be for trash production. Most civs have bonuses that affect hussars/skirms/halbs, so it's all situational on what the best is (when isn't it).

Maybe it's not useful early on in the trash war, but it will be more and more useful as the game drags on.

Trash units are extremely fragile and die very quickly to each other. You should be constantly replacing them and you should not have some huge surplus of resources unless you're playing 1v1 in Black Forest or something.

Furthermore, you should also be selling Wood and Food at the Market so you can afford building-destroyers (usually Rams, rarely Trebs or Bombards). This is a huge drain on resources because eventually you will be selling 400 Food for enough Gold to create one Ram.

At some point it should be very difficult to replace the strong buildings that can resist Rams, and you and your opponent should be raiding the ♥♥♥♥ out of each other with ESkirms and Hussars that should greatly reduce your economic output, at which point you will be counting your blessings that your Halbs and ESkirms are cheaper.
